Job Description

We are seeking a detail-oriented and fluent Spanish-speaking Payroll Specialist to join our EMEIA Payroll team. This role will focus on supporting the accurate and timely processing of payrolls for Spain, ensuring compliance with local legislation and internal governance standards.

Key Responsibilities

  • Support the end-to-end processing of monthly payrolls for Spain in collaboration with external payroll providers and internal stakeholders.
  • Validate payroll inputs and outputs, including new hires, terminations, variable pay, and statutory deductions.
  • Ensure compliance with Spanish labor laws, tax regulations, and social security requirements.
  • Respond to employee queries related to payroll, taxation, and payslips in Spanish.
  • Assist with audits, reconciliations, and reporting requirements.
  • Maintain accurate payroll records and documentation.
  • Collaborate with HR, Finance, and other departments to ensure data integrity and process alignment.
  • Support continuous improvement initiatives within the payroll function.
